The National Student Financial Aid Scheme (NSFAS) has formally opened the 2025 application procedure.

Applications are now open and will close on fifteen December 2024.

*** Who qualifies for NSFAS funding

To qualify for NSFAS funding, an applicant must meet the following criteria:

• Be a South African citizen or copyright who emanates from a house by using a combined gross family income that doesn't exceed R350 000 for each annum.

• Persons with disabilities qualify if their combined residence profits isn't going to exceed R600 000 per annum.

• SASSA recipients automatically qualify for funding and need not post any proof of earnings.

*** Loan Scheme for the Missing Middle

The NSFAS Loan Scheme for the missing middle is open to all South African citizens and permanent people from homes with combined R350 000 and R600 000 per annum.

Applicants are reminded to deliver the right Identity Document numbers, names, and surname, as mirrored within their South African ID.

NSFAS only funds individuals who are researching or plan to research at a general public university or TVET college in South Africa.

All students who wish to study in any of the public universities and TVET click here colleges should apply timeously and not to wait until the last day.

Learners do not have to wait for matric results to apply for NSFAS. They should apply now and avoid delays in the processing of their application.
